What is BDNF and Why is it the Holy Grail of Brain Health?
BDNF is a protein that supports the survival of existing neurons and encourages the growth and differentiation of new neurons and synapses. It acts primarily in the hippocampus, cortex, and basal forebrain—areas vital for learning, memory, and higher thinking. Think of it as the brain's maintenance and renovation crew.
High BDNF levels are correlated with:
- Enhanced Learning & Memory: Stronger synaptic connections mean faster and more durable information encoding.
- Improved Mood & Resilience: BDNF has a well-documented role in regulating mood and combating stress; it's a key player in the mechanism of many antidepressants.
- Neuroprotection: It helps protect neurons from degeneration, which is crucial for long-term brain health and combating age-related decline.
- Metabolic Health: Interestingly, BDNF also influences appetite and metabolism, creating a powerful brain-body connection.
The Biohacker's Toolkit: Natural Strategies to Boost BDNF
1. Exercise: The Most Potent Natural BDNF Trigger
If you had to choose one activity to boost BDNF, it should be exercise. Aerobic exercise, in particular, is remarkably effective.
- High-Intensity Interval Training (HIIT): Short bursts of intense activity followed by recovery periods have been shown to cause significant spikes in BDNF.
- Steady-State Cardio: Running, swimming, and cycling at a moderate pace for sustained periods (45+ minutes) also reliably increase BDNF.
- Resistance Training: While slightly less studied for BDNF than cardio, weight training promotes other growth factors and overall brain health, creating a synergistic effect.
Biohack Tip: For a cognitive boost, try a brisk walk or a short workout before a learning session. The elevated BDNF can prime your brain for better information absorption.
2. Nutritional Psychiatry: Feed Your Brain the Right Molecules
Your diet directly influences gene expression, including the genes that code for BDNF.
- Intermittent Fasting & Caloric Restriction: Mild metabolic stress from fasting (e.g., 16:8 protocol) upregulates BDNF production as an adaptive, neuroprotective response.
- Polyphenol-Rich Foods: These plant compounds are powerful. Focus on:
- Dark Berries: Blueberries, blackberries, and strawberries.
- Dark Chocolate/Cocoa: Opt for >70% cacao.
- Green Tea: Rich in EGCG, a potent polyphenol.
- Turmeric: Its active compound, curcumin, is a strong BDNF booster.
- Omega-3 Fatty Acids (DHA): Found in fatty fish (salmon, mackerel, sardines) and algae oil, DHA is a fundamental building block of brain cell membranes and directly supports BDNF signaling.
- Avoid Sugar and Processed Foods: High-sugar diets and chronic overeating have been shown to suppress BDNF levels and impair neuroplasticity.

4. Optimize Sleep and Manage Stress
Neglecting these pillars will undermine all other efforts.
- Deep, Restorative Sleep: BDNF levels follow a circadian rhythm and are replenished during deep, slow-wave sleep. Poor sleep architecture drastically reduces BDNF. Prioritize sleep hygiene—darkness, cool temperature, and consistency are key.
- Chronic Stress is a BDNF Killer: The hormone cortisol, elevated during long-term stress, directly inhibits BDNF production and can even lead to hippocampal atrophy. Techniques like mindfulness meditation, deep breathing (e.g., box breathing), and time in nature are non-negotiable for managing stress.
5. The Brain-Gut Connection: Don't Forget Your Second Brain
A significant portion of your body's BDNF is actually produced in the gut. An unhealthy gut microbiome can impair this production and promote inflammation, which is detrimental to the brain.
- Probiotics & Prebiotics: Fermented foods (kefir, kimchi, sauerkraut) and fiber-rich prebiotics (garlic, onions, asparagus) cultivate a healthy gut flora. Specific strains are being researched for their direct impact on mood and cognition, solidifying the brain gut connection.
- Reduce Gut Inflammation: Avoiding food sensitivities (like gluten or dairy for some) and eating an anti-inflammatory diet supports a healthy gut environment conducive to BDNF production.
6. Cognitive and Environmental Enrichment
Challenge your brain like you challenge your body.
- Learn New, Complex Skills: Studying a new language, learning to play a musical instrument, or engaging in strategic games creates a demand for new neural connections, which BDNF facilitates.
- Cold Exposure: A potent hormetic stressor. Cold showers or ice baths trigger a significant release of norepinephrine and, subsequently, BDNF. Start gradually (30-second cold bursts at the end of your shower).
- Sunlight & Nature: Morning sunlight exposure helps regulate circadian rhythms, improving sleep. Furthermore, "forest bathing" (spending time in nature) reduces stress and inflammation, creating a favorable environment for BDNF.
